How do you program a Key

Many modern vehicles have an immobilizer system that will not start the engine until it is able to detect the correct code on a key fob. Although this may seem like a minor issue but it is crucial and must be properly programmed in order for the car to function.

Based on the model and make of the vehicle, there are a variety of ways to go about it. Some vehicles are able to be programmed using onboard procedures, whereas others require a programmer to be connected via the OBD2 port. This kind of programming is extremely complicated and requires a solid understanding of electronic circuits. It is best to delegate this type of programming to experts who can program any type of keys quickly and easily.

What tools do I need to program the key?

Modern automotive keys contain an electronic chip that communicates directly with the vehicle. The chip and car need to "know eachother" in order for the vehicle to begin. This is why many cars require reprogramming after the changing of a key or an immobilizer replacement.

Reprogramming can cost between 200$ and 500$ depending on the vehicle, key, and the reprogramming option. In some instances, it's possible to perform the process at home with a specialized tool, known as VCDS, and specialized reprogramming program. In the majority of cases keys, a key programming device is required to locate the information in the memory of the car and copy the transponder's code from the key. This kind of reprogramming is usually done by auto locksmiths but may be carried out at certain parts stores.

Key programming on the OBD port is a cost-effective method of reprogramming a car key but it is not always reliable and has numerous limitations. The OBD2 port is a different way to program a car key. However it requires a significant amount of knowledge and a significant investment to accomplish it properly. The final method is EEPROM programing, which can be lengthy and complicated. It can only be done using the proper tools. It is best to use the most effective tools when programming keys. They will help you save time and limit mistakes that can damage your vehicle.

How do I program my key?

If your key fob is not functioning, you must first examine if the battery inside is depleted. If so, replacing the battery will fix the issue. If your key continues to not work, it could be a sign the receiver module may be defective. This will require a trip to a licensed dealer to have it reset.

If you have a spare key, you can try using it to lock and unlock your car to determine whether the issue is with the receiver or transmitter module. If the key works you can reprogram it to lock and unlock the vehicle. If it does not, you may have to get the immobilizer reprogrammed by an expert, which can cost you between $200 and $500.
